Best time to move

Moving companies typically charge 20–30% more between Memorial Day and Labor Day (peak season). October through April offers the lowest rates and better mover availability.

To avoid mid-semester school transfers, most U.S. families schedule moves between mid-June and mid-August. Public school calendars typically run late August or early September through late May or early June.

Is Torrance more expensive than Fort Worth?

Based on BEA Regional Price Parities (2024), overall price level in Torrance is 10.2% higher than Fort Worth (113.566 vs 103.09, U.S. average = 100). Rent and services typically carry most of this gap.
